			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<div class='snap_preview'><br /><p><a href="http://takeaboo.files.wordpress.com/2007/11/grampus-in-bowl2.jpg" title="grampus-in-bowl2.jpg"></a><a href="http://takeaboo.files.wordpress.com/2007/11/purse.jpg" title="purse.jpg"></a>Our Grampus and pickle ornaments continue to be popular this year.</p>
<p>In Germany, the birthplace of the Christmas traditions, a pickle was hidden in the tree. Whichever child found it, received another gift. <strong>Pickle</strong><a href="http://takeaboo.files.wordpress.com/2007/11/3-pickles.jpg" title="3-pickles.jpg"><strong><img align="right" src="http://takeaboo.files.wordpress.com/2007/11/3-pickles.thumbnail.jpg" alt="3-pickles.jpg" /></strong></a><strong> ornaments</strong> carry on this tradition. An extra present continues to be appealing to children today, as families are buying these ornaments to continue this tradition.</p>
<p><a href="http://takeaboo.files.wordpress.com/2007/11/grampus-in-bowl2.jpg" title="grampus-in-bowl2.jpg"><img align="left" src="http://takeaboo.files.wordpress.com/2007/11/grampus-in-bowl2.thumbnail.jpg" alt="grampus-in-bowl2.jpg" /></a><strong>Grampus</strong> or devil head ornaments were put on trees to remind naughty children that St. Nicholas may be inclined to pass over them. Seems parents from  generations gone by were interested in tricks to keep their kids in line.</p>
<p>We also carry some other ornaments that come from German tradition.</p>
<p>Peas in a pod were given to newlyweds and signifed fertility. <strong>Peas in a pod ornaments</strong> carry on the tradition.</p>
<p>A purse was given as a good luck charm for a new year filled with money. <strong>Purse ornaments</strong> are still popular with ladies today.<a href="http://takeaboo.files.wordpress.com/2007/11/purse.jpg" title="purse.jpg"><img align="right" src="http://takeaboo.files.wordpress.com/2007/11/purse.thumbnail.jpg" alt="purse.jpg" /></a><a href="http://takeaboo.files.wordpress.com/2007/11/purse.jpg" title="purse.jpg"></a></p>
<p>A small keepsake card is included with these ornaments and tells the story.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<div class='snap_preview'><br /><p><a href="http://takeaboo.files.wordpress.com/2006/12/french-leg-2-small.gif" title="french-leg-2-small.gif"><img align="left" src="http://takeaboo.files.wordpress.com/2006/12/french-leg-2-small.thumbnail.gif" alt="french-leg-2-small.gif" /></a>Read in the Holiday 2006 issue of <a href="http://www.traditionalhome.com/">Traditional Home </a>   <a href="http://www.blogger.com/profile/20994615">Jenny Bradley&#8217;s </a>feature about <a href="http://thresholdbydesign.com/content.fsp?id=267601">Kendall Wilkinson&#8217;s </a>shop <a href="http://thresholdbydesign.com/">Threshold </a>in San Francisco. Jenny writes about the pluck it takes for Kendall to breath life into old furniture by stripping off old finishes and lacquering them in bright finishes.</p>
<p>My heart skipped a beat because we&#8217;re old school and believe in maintaining original finishes and the integrity of pieces.</p>
<p>Kudos to Kendall for her bravery.</p>
<p>The upside for us is that down the road, we&#8217;ll likely see these lacquered pieces in our shop when folks want to go back to a wood finish.</p>
<p>Downside for these folks it that these pieces lacquered, then restored have diminished in value.</p>
